From d8b6e058eb320e15e09677b57307aef4be3f9f60 Mon Sep 17 00:00:00 2001 From: Youngjoon Lee <5462944+youngjoon-lee@users.noreply.github.com> Date: Fri, 23 Aug 2024 15:19:34 +0900 Subject: [PATCH] add --to-paramset --- mixnet-rs/ordering/src/main.rs |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/mixnet-rs/ordering/src/main.rs b/mixnet-rs/ordering/src/main.rs index 0fd9f8e..c8af9f3 100644 --- a/mixnet-rs/ordering/src/main.rs +++ b/mixnet-rs/ordering/src/main.rs @@ -27,6 +27,8 @@ struct Args { outdir: String, #[arg(short, long)] from_paramset: Option, + #[arg(short, long)] + to_paramset: Option, } fn main() { @@ -40,6 +42,7 @@ fn main() { queue_type, outdir, from_paramset, + to_paramset, } = args; // Create a directory and initialize a CSV file only with a header @@ -64,6 +67,9 @@ fn main() { if paramset.id < from_paramset.unwrap_or(0) { tracing::info!("ParamSet:{} skipped", paramset.id); continue; + } else if paramset.id > to_paramset.unwrap_or(u16::MAX) { + tracing::info!("ParamSets:{}~ skipped", paramset.id); + break; } let paramset_dir = format!("{outdir}/{subdir}/__WIP__paramset_{}", paramset.id);